Concurrent osimertinib and radiotherapy, in which both treatments are administered concurrently, has been attracting attention for its potential to synergistically enhance patient results.The aim of this article is to explore the reason for combining osimertinib with concurrent radiotherapy, to discuss the challenges faced in it, and to emphasize the potential benefits of this new method.

One of the main goals of cancer therapy, enhanced regional control of cancer, refers to preventing the growth and spread of cancer within the treated area.By combining osimertinib, which targets targeted genetic mutations in NSCLC, with radiotherapy, which delivers high-dose X-rays to destroy tumor cells, the resultant combined effect can enhance regional control of cancer and reduce the chance of relapse.

The Emergence of resistance to Targeted drugs is a significant challenge in the treatment of Non-small cell lung cancer state. Simultaneous use of Osimertinib and Radiation therapy may assist in delaying or preventing the Emergence of resistance by reducing the growth of Cancerous cells that might be resistant to Osimertinib alone.

Through achieving Improved local tumor management and Reducing the Risk of recurrence, concurrent Osimertinib and Radiation therapy may result in an Improved Quality of life for patients.Although the combination of Osimertinib with concurrent Radiation therapy appears promising, Multiple challenges and Points to consider must be addressed:

Controlling harmful effects is a crucial aspect when giving osimertinib at the same time as radiotherapy, as it may lead to greater toxicity when compared to single treatments. delicate handling of adverse reactions, including skin reactions, radiotherapy-induced lung inflammation, and gastrointestinal harmful effects, is essential to ensure safety of patients and adherence to treatment.

The goal of dosage optimization is to find the optimal balance between the dosages of osimertinib and radiotherapy, aiming to maximize efficacy while reducing toxicity. This necessitates careful planning and constant surveillance to ensure successful administration of both therapies.The complex nature of combining osimertinib with radiotherapy calls for complex planning and delivery methods to guarantee the accurate and secure administration of both therapies.

The choosing appropriate patients for simultaneous osimertinib and radiotherapy is crucial for enhancing the advantages of this approach. continuous surveillance of patient outcomes and adverse effects is also vital for modifying therapy as required.Combining osimertinib with simultaneous radiotherapy is an encouraging method to treating non-small cell lung cancer.
